The end result of the Suttons IFA branding and website design project was a fresh, higher-quality and more contemporary visual identity and set of brand assets. The logo design (shown below), for instance, played on the idea of a “rope of three strands”, buried within the “tt” of the Suttons name – to convey strength and partnership with clients.
The design team, over a series of design round, eventually settled on the overall theme of painting and artistry to represent Suttons IFA’s approach to financial planning.
Here, the brand taps into the idea of clients approaching their finances as they would a canvas. The possibilities are limitless and exciting. At the same time, clients are not left alone and overwhelmed to create their masterpiece without any direction. Suttons is there to assist and guide them through the process.

These themes were weaved seamlessly into the brand assets designed by CreativeAdviser’s team, including new business cards, letterheads, compliment slips and email signatures. A new client brochure was also created to provide information and reassurance to new clients during the onboarding process.

The website design, moreover, was a rewarding project which brought all of the new fonts, styles, colour scheme, tone of voice and visual assets onto a primary digital platform to represent the brand online. An innovative website navigation was used to provide further originality and enhanced user experience, facilitated by powerful calls-to-action across the website to encourage engagement and enquiries from the visitor.
